Overview

Fritz Lang's dystopia is a socio-political allegory and a powerful redemptive love story. In the mechanised city of Metropolis, society is thoroughly divided in two: the rich enjoy a luxurious life on the top floor, while the oppressed workers toil in the ground below. When Freder (Gustav Frohlich) ventures into the depths in search of the beautiful Maria (Brigitte Helm), plans of rebellion are revealed and a Maria-replica robot is programmed by mad inventor Rotwang (Rudolf Klein-Rogge) and master of Metropolis Joh Fredersen (Alfred Abel) to incite the workers into a self-destructive riot.
